How to Access Drafts on Instagram in 2025: Your Definitive Guide
Accessing your saved Instagram drafts in 2025 remains a straightforward process, mirroring the functionality that has been in place for years: Open the Instagram app, tap the plus icon at the bottom to start a new post, and you’ll find your drafts directly below the “New Post” heading. If you haven’t saved any drafts, this area will be empty.

Step-by-Step Guide to Finding Your Drafts
- Open the Instagram App: Ensure you’re logged into your account. This seems obvious, but sometimes the simplest steps are overlooked.
- Tap the “+” Icon: Located at the bottom center of your screen, this button initiates the post creation process.
- Locate the “Drafts” Section: Immediately after tapping the “+” icon, you should see your saved drafts displayed under a heading that clearly labels them as such. This section typically sits above your phone’s photo gallery.
- Select Your Draft: Simply tap on the draft you want to edit or publish. It will open in the editing interface, allowing you to add captions, tags, locations, and more.
- Discard a Draft (If Necessary): If you want to get rid of a draft, you’ll find the option to discard it within the editing screen. This is usually represented by a trash can icon or a similarly intuitive symbol.

Troubleshooting Draft Access
Even with a streamlined interface, technical glitches can happen. If you’re having trouble accessing your drafts, try these troubleshooting steps:
- Restart the App: A simple restart can often resolve minor software issues.
- Check Your Internet Connection: A stable internet connection is crucial for accessing and syncing your drafts.
- Update the App: Ensure you’re running the latest version of Instagram. Older versions might have bugs that prevent you from accessing your drafts.
- Clear the App Cache: Clearing the app cache can free up storage space and resolve performance issues.
- Contact Instagram Support: If all else fails, reach out to Instagram’s support team for assistance.

FAQ 2: Can I Access My Drafts on the Instagram Website?
As of now, you cannot access drafts on the Instagram website. This feature is typically exclusive to the mobile app. It is unlikely this will change by 2025, as Instagram focuses primarily on mobile usability.
FAQ 3: Where Are My Instagram Drafts Stored?
Instagram drafts are stored locally on your device. This means if you switch phones, your drafts will not transfer automatically. Backing up your phone can sometimes include app data, so check your phone’s backup settings.
FAQ 4: How Many Drafts Can I Save on Instagram?
There is no officially published limit to the number of drafts you can save on Instagram. However, performance may degrade if you have an excessively large number of drafts stored.
FAQ 5: Can I Share Instagram Drafts with Other Users?
No, you cannot directly share Instagram drafts with other users within the app. You can, however, save the media and captions separately and share them manually.
FAQ 6: Are Instagram Drafts Private?
Yes, Instagram drafts are private and only accessible to you (the account holder) on the device where they were created.
FAQ 7: Can I Schedule Posts from Instagram Drafts?
Instagram itself doesn’t natively allow scheduling directly from drafts. You’ll need to publish the draft and then use a third-party scheduling tool, or copy and paste the content from your draft into the scheduling tool.
FAQ 8: What Happens to My Drafts if I Delete the Instagram App?
If you delete the Instagram app, all your saved drafts will be deleted along with it. Ensure you back up any important content before uninstalling the app.
